BabyOno electric breast pump 

Instructions for use

Before first use please read instructions carefully. 

BabyOno electric breast pump allows you to quickly express the excess of breast milk when lactation is not yet regular, and will also help to avoid breast milk 
stasis, which means that it will protect you from painful breast infections. In the later stage of breastfeeding the BabyOno electric pump will facilitate your 
return to an active life, enabling milk expression for storage and to be given to the baby while you are absent. Make sure that you breastfeed your baby as 
long as possible. Natural feeding satisfies the most important needs of your baby; it gives him the closeness of his mum and safety. Mother's milk fully 
covers the demand for all elements necessary for the proper development of the baby in his first months of life, when the development of the little one is 
particularly intense. Breast milk also contains antibodies ensuring the child  protection against bacterial and viral infections. BabyOno electric breast pump 
will help you to optimally prolong the breastfeeding period.

Pressure adjusting knob allows you to adjust suction force to your individual needs. 

Pressure release button PUSH enables you to quickly stop suction.

Rubber cover with massaging flakes additionally stimulates the breast to produce milk, ensuring at the same time a pleasant breast massage.

The breast pump is easy to assemble and use - in the set there are accessories for cleaning the breast pump. 

Adapter enables the breast pump to be used with standard wide-neck bottles.  

The base is adjusted to regular bottles. 

Within the set there is a regular 125 ml bottle with a teat for milk for children from 0-6 months, and a disk that enables milk to be kept safely in the fridge. 

The breast pump can be operated with batteries or mains.

Problems connected with breastfeeding.

Excess breast milk -  when the breast is too full of milk, it is difficult for the baby to take hold of the nipple correctly. By expressing the excess milk you 
make  the breast soft, which means that you help your baby get a correct hold of the nipple. 

Lack of breast milk - an insufficient amount of milk means the baby quickly becomes upset and discouraged at sucking the breast. By using the 
BabyOno 

electric breast pump between typical feedings you will stimulate the breast to produce more milk. 

Shape of the nipple - especially in the first stage of breastfeeding many women complain about the shape of their nipples being insufficiently bulging -  
this means that the baby has problems achieving the correct hold. Regular use of the breast pump may help you to faster adjust your breasts to feeding. 

Sore nipples - before you and your baby become skilled at natural feeding, the nipples may become sore from the baby's gums, due to incorrect 
sucking. By using the breast pump you will give the nipples time to recover and you will soon put your baby again to your breast. Because of the 
BabyOno electric breast pump you may go out or return to work, and this will not mean the necessity to stop breastfeeding your baby. Expressed milk, 
stored in the right way while following all principles of hygiene, may be given to the baby by his father or other family member. Giving of milk by the 
father reinforces the bond between him and the baby. 

Storage of expressed milk

The best way to feed the baby is to take her directly to the breast. If there are reasons that make breastfeeding impossible, you can give the baby expressed 
milk by spoon, in a bottle with a teat or with a dropper. 

ATTENTION:

 remember to correctly store expressed milk. Incorrectly stored breast milk loses its 

nutritious values and may even harm the baby. 

At room temperature expressed milk can be stored for 10-12 hours.

In the fridge 48 hours.

In the fridge freezer, at temperature -10

°

C for 7 days.

In the deep freezer, at temperature -18

°

C to -20

°

C breast milk can be stored up to 6 months. 

Milk given to premature babies can be stored:

At room temperature maximum 4 hours.

In the fridge 24 hours.

In the fridge freezer, at -10

°

C for 7 days.

ATTENTION: 

do not store milk for the premature baby in the deep freezer. In order to defrost milk you can leave it through the night in the fridge or defrost it by 

slowly warming up the bottle in the dish with warm water. 

ATTENTION: 

defrosted milk should be given to the baby within 9 hours,

never warm up or refreeze milk that has not been drunk,

do not mix fresh and frozen milk,

remember personal hygiene - make sure that all containers in which you keep and prepare milk are perfectly clean. 

IMPORTANT
1.

 

If you are using 1.5V batteries and the diode does not shine or the suction is poor, this means that there are problems with the battery supply. You should 

replace the batteries. 

2.

 When expressing milk you should always hold the breast pump vertically. If the breast pump leans to the side, milk will get into the motor and battery 

compartment, which may cause damage to the product. If milk gets into the motor and the battery compartment, the device should be immediately turned 
off, and the pump and the battery compartment should be removed . Turn on the pump and let the motor pump air for 2-3 minutes. Turn off the motor. Gently 
shake the motor and battery compartment to get rid of remaining milk. Then wipe off remaining milk in the battery compartment with a clean cloth. 

3.

 DO NOT immerse the suction unit, the motor or the batteries into water and DO NOT wash them with water.
